#E48135 Hex color

#E48135

The hexadecimal color code #E48135 corresponds to the code RGB( 228, 129, 53 ). It's a shade of Orange. This color is a combination of red (at 0,89 level), green (at 0,51 level) and blue (at 0,21 level). Its brightness is 55% and its saturation is 76%. It is composed of red at 55%, green at 31% and blue at 12%.
